Truck Driver Crushes Four Persons To Death In Ibadan

In a horrible incident on Wednesday, four persons were crushed to death by a truck driver in Ibadan, Oyo State capital.

According to the report by the Federal Road Safety Corps (FRSC), Oyo state command, a truck driver said to be driving a truck loaded with beverage crushed to death four persons and severely injured four others, when it lost control from brake failure.

The FRSC Sector Commander in Oyo State, Mrs Winifred Uche, made the disclosure in an interview with the News Agency of Nigeria (NAN) on Wednesday in Ibadan.

Uche said that the accident happened at about 8:30am on Wednesday at Aleshinloye junction when the truck driver had a brake failure and rammed into a Micra car and two bicycles.

“Four persons lost their lives; three males and one female.

” Four persons also injured, two males and two females while four vehicles were involved namely a truck, one Micra and two bicycles.

“The cause of the accident I think is a brake failure; the truck had a brake failure and rammed into other vehicles,” Uche said.

She said that the corpses of the dead persons had been deposited at Adeoyo Hospital mortuary while the injured were taken to Mobolaji Hospital, Oke-Bola, for treatment.

The sector commander called on truck drivers not to overload their vehicles and should always check the condition of their vehicle brakes before embarking on any journey.

She further advised motorists to be cautious and alert when driving into the busy area.
